Pakistan PM tests positive for Covid-19


Pakistani Prime Minister Imran Khan has tested positive for coronavirus.

The country's special assistant to the Prime Minister on health Faisal Sultan has confirmed.

News of Khan's diagnosis comes barely two days after he received his first dose of Covid-19 jab.

The government official further noted that Khan is in self-isolation and that his symptoms are not severe.

Khan's wife Bushra Bibi is also said to have tested positive for the virus.
